Year: 13 century. Height: 50 m .

Tower of The Milices is one of the most interesting medieval monuments in Rome. It was built in the 13th century. The tower has an impressive scale. The length of its sides is about 10 meters. The tower is 50 meters high. A strong earthquake occurred in Rome in 1348. The lower floor of the tower was damaged as a result. It was during this period that the deviation of the building from the vertical axis began. The tower was owned by many wealthy residents of the city after construction. Representatives of the Annibaldi Family were among its first owners.

Tower Of The Milices, Italy The tower owes its name to the fact that it was originally built as a military post. The tower is located in the vicinity of the Church of St. Catherine today. This church was built in 1628. Researchers believe that its construction could also affect the appearance of the medieval tower and increase its roll.

Tower of The Milices is located on the territory of the so-called Trajan's Market. This is a complex of historical buildings. Some of them are more than a thousand years old. Major reconstruction of the tower began in 1914. Their main goal is to prevent its collapse. Modern experts believe that almost nothing threatens the current tower. But it still needs regular reconstruction and strengthening. Next - Capital Gate
